Excel Formulas and Functions for Financial Analysis

Boost your Excel financial analysis skills: Master NPV, IRR, and payment calculations. Elevate finance decision-making today. Click now!
duo1 1

Manasa Kumar

Content Marketing Manager

Excel Formulas and Functions for Financial Analysis

TL;DR

  • Excel’s Role in Financial Analysis: Excel is an indispensable tool for financial professionals, offering robust features for managing data, performing calculations, and generating accurate reports across various industries.
  • Top Functions for Financial Analysis: Key Excel functions like NPV, IRR, PMT, VLOOKUP, and Pivot Tables simplify complex financial tasks such as cash flow evaluation, loan repayment, and data summarization.
  • Applications Across Industries: Industries like eCommerce, SaaS, manufacturing, and professional services leverage Excel for cash flow management, subscription modeling, budgeting, and supply chain optimization.
  • Mastering Excel Skills: Proficiency in Excel’s advanced functions and formulas is crucial for unlocking its full potential and enabling more efficient, precise decision-making in financial workflows.

Managing finance, liked and loathed, is as intricate as managing the growth of a startup, sustaining the economic health of an SME, or leading a finance team. Managing cash flows, analyzing investments, and managing data appears intimidating. 

That’s where Excel comes in. With the right functions, it is so much more than a spreadsheet; it is your one-stop tool for simplifying complicated processes and making better choices. 

In this guide, we’ll help you navigate the clutter and identify the top Excel functions every financial professional must have in their toolkit. Let’s get started!

Importance of Excel in Financial Analysis

Excel is an indispensable instrument for financial specialists due to its mechanical functionality and adaptability. 

To fully understand Excel’s significance, let’s break down its role in managing data and performing calculations.

Role of Excel in Data Management and Calculations

  • Financial Powerhouse: Excel’s unique ability to retain information and perform calculations makes it appropriate for finance analysis.  
  • Structured Data Organization: Applying the grid-based interface helps keep data logically sorted and properly structured.  
  • Simplified Complex Calculations: Finance departments can activate numerous pre-written calculations to efficiently generate net profits, perform calculations or projections, and manage intricate cash flow.
  • Seamless Integration: Excel can easily be linked to other applications and software tools, making it useful in a shared environment.  
  • ERP and Cloud Integration: ERP collects data from ERP systems or uses it to support cloud-based analytics tools, managing the transition of enterprise data. 
  • Accurate Reporting: The features in Excel enable appropriate and precise presentation of financial statements.  

While these features make Excel an invaluable tool, its adaptability is amplified further when applied across diverse industries.

Applications Across Industries

Excel’s versatility is evident in how it addresses unique challenges in different industries:

  • eCommerce: Cash flow management, inventory and sales management.
  • Manufacturing: Budgeting and supply chain management, on the other han,d involves predicting future costs and identifying potential sources that could lead to these costs.
  • Professional Services: Evaluating the neo-classical economic theory in relation to sales and expenditure.
  • SaaS Businesses: Web service subscription revenue modeling and customer churn modeling are important.

While Excel’s versatility is unmatched, mastering its functions and formulas is key to unlocking its full potential.

Top 10 Excel Functions and Formulas for Financial Analysis

The comprehensive set of functions in Excel allows finance teams to do exact computations and extract actionable insights. The following are the top ten functions and formulae that any financial analyst should know:

1. Net Present Value (NPV)

    Net Present value (NPV) is an important calculation for estimating the current worth of future cash flows. A discount rate assists in evaluating the profitability of investments or projects.

    Formula: =NPV(rate, value1, [value2], …)
    • Purpose: Calculates the present value of a series of future cash flows.
    • Real-World Application: Used to evaluate the profitability of an investment.

    Example Scenario: A company expects cash flows of $10,000, $12,000, and $15,000 over three years with a discount rate of 8%.

    Net Present Value (NPV)

    2 Internal Rate of Return (IRR)

      IRR computes the annualized rate of return on a sequence of cash flows. It offers a projected percentage return during a project’s lifespan, aiding in the evaluation of investment prospects.

      Formula: =IRR(values, [guess])
      • Purpose: Determines the discount rate at which the net present value of cash flows equals zero.
      • Real-World Application: Commonly used for capital budgeting to compare investment options

      Example Scenario: Initial investment of $5,000, followed by cash inflows of $2,000, $2,500, and $3,000.

      Internal Rate of Return (IRR)

      3. Payment (PMT) Formula

        The PMT function simplifies loan and mortgage computations by calculating the fixed payment needed for a loan based on its principal, interest rate, and duration.

        Formula: =PMT(rate, nper, pv, [fv], [type])
        • Purpose: Calculates the periodic payment required to repay a loan.
        • Real-World Application: Useful for budgeting loan repayments or determining financing feasibility.

        Example Scenario: Loan amount: $20,000, Interest rate: 5%, Duration: 24 months.

        Payment (PMT) Formula

        4. VLOOKUP

          VLOOKUP is a powerful tool for finding data in structured tables. It allows users to locate a specific value in a vertical column and retrieve related data from other columns.

          Formula =V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])
          • Purpose: Searches for a value in the first column of a range and returns a value in the same row from a specified column.
          • Real-World Application: Ideal for retrieving product prices, customer information, or other tabular data.

          Example Scenario: Look up a product’s price in a table.

          VLOOKUP

          5. HLOOKUP

            HLOOKUP, like VLOOKUP, helps find data, except it functions horizontally across rows. It’s appropriate for situations in which data is organized horizontally.

            Formula =HLOOKUP(lookup_value, table_array, row_index_num, [range_lookup])
            • Purpose: Searches for data in the top row of a range and returns a value from a specified row.
            • Real-World Application: Commonly used for analyzing time-based data or retrieving values from row headers.

            Example Scenario: Find sales figures for Q1 in a dataset.

            HLOOKUP

            6. IF Function

              The IF function adds conditional logic to your calculations. It facilitates decision-making by returning one value if a condition is satisfied and another if not.

              Formula: =IF(logical_test, value_if_true, value_if_false)
              • Purpose: Tests a condition and returns specified values based on the result.
              • Real-World Application: Commonly used for creating dynamic reports and dashboards.

              Example Scenario: Determine if revenue exceeds $10,000.

              1. SUMIFS

              SUMIFS increases the flexibility of the computations by allowing for many conditions to be applied. This function is ideal for summing data that fits complicated requirements.

              Formula: =SUMIFS(sum_range, criteria_range1, criteria1, …)
              • Purpose: Adds numbers based on multiple conditions.
              • Real-World Application: Ideal for filtering sales, expenses, or other financial data by multiple parameters.

              Example Scenario: Calculate total sales in Region A with amounts above $500.

              IF Function

              8. INDEX-MATCH

                INDEX-MATCH combines two functions that are more flexible and efficient than VLOOKUP. It lets users obtain values from anywhere in a dataset.

                Formula: =INDEX(array, MATCH(lookup_value, lookup_array, [match_type]))
                • Purpose: Retrieves the value of a cell at the intersection of a specified row and column.
                • Real-World Application: Particularly useful for large datasets where VLOOKUP falls short.

                Example Scenario: Find the price of a product based on its code.

                INDEX-MATCH

                9. TEXT Functions

                  The TEXT function is useful for formatting numbers and dates into clearly legible formats. It assists in presenting financial data properly.

                  Formula: =TEXT(value, format_text)
                  • Purpose: Converts numbers and dates into a specified format.
                  • Real-World Application: Formatting dates for reports or adding currency symbols to numbers.

                  Example Scenario: Convert dates into “Month-Year” format.

                  TEXT Functions

                  10. Pivot Tables

                    Pivot tables are crucial in financial analysis. They allow users to rapidly and efficiently summarise, filter, and analyze large datasets.

                    • Purpose: Summarizes large datasets into meaningful insights with interactive filtering options.
                    • Real-World Application: Perfect for sales analysis, budget tracking, and forecasting.

                    Example Scenario: The Excel image below shows a pivot table summarising sales data by region and product. It displays the total sales of each product in each region and the overall total for all regions and goods. 

                    Pivot Tables

                    While Excel’s features, such as Pivot Tables, simplify financial analysis, managing large-scale financial workflows often requires tools beyond spreadsheets. This is where modern solutions like Bunker come into play, offering enhanced automation, seamless integration, and real-time analytics.

                    How Bunker Can Enhance Financial Analysis 

                    How Bunker Can Enhance Financial Analysis

                    Bunker empowers finance professionals by integrating modern tools with Excel to streamline processes, automate workflows, and enhance decision-making.

                    Seamless Data SyncIntegration

                    • Download BunkerSync Google Sheets ExtensionExcel to sync your data and getwith Bunker’s dashboards for real-time updates and automation in a spreadsheet format.
                    • Import/export data effortlessly to reduce manual effort. Click the download icon on P&L View, AR, Cash Flow or Vendor Dashboard to export the data into Excel. You can use this data to include in reports, run custom analyses, or share with stakeholders.

                    Simplified Data Management

                    • Custom Dashboards: Turn raw data into actionable insights.
                      • Accounts Payable Dashboard: See vendor concentration and just click to drill down to the transaction detail. Having vendor reporting in a dashboard can help spot category payments much faster
                      • Accounts Payable Dashboard: Leverage the AR & Vendor dashboards to explain the needle-movers in the AR/AP accounts, leverage cashflow dashboard to itemize cashflow category movements. 
                      • Cashflow Dashboard: Utilize Bunker’s cashflow dashboards to move beyond simple bank balance accounting. Visualize and understand where your money is going and how to stretch every dollar.
                      • P&L View:  Allows you to quickly assess P&L performance against prior periods. This feature enables you to identify trendline movements at a glance, generate insightful commentary to explain variance, and spot potential areas of concern or improvement
                    • Templates and Analytics: Pre-built report templates and advanced analytics to boost efficiency.

                    Automated Calculations

                    • Generate depreciation schedules, loan repayment breakdowns, and EAR comparisons with minimal input.
                    • Automate NPV, IRR, and XIRR calculations for accurate investment evaluations.

                    Enhanced Productivity

                    • Reduce errors and repetitive tasks.
                    • Focus on strategic analysis with automated workflows.

                    Final Thoughts

                    Excel is a vital tool for financial professionals, simplifying data management, investment analysis, and financial planning. Its powerful functions enable precise and efficient decision-making. 

                    However, integrating tools like Bunker takes financial workflows to the next level by automating processes, reducing errors, and providing real-time insights. This allows finance teams to focus on strategy.

                    Experience the future of financial management with Bunker. Explore how it can transform your workflows and elevate your decision-making. Discover the difference today! Sign up now or book your free demo today!

                    Table of Contents

                    JOIN OUR INNER CIRCLE

                    Get actionable insights, delivered monthly.

                    Ready to deep dive?

                    Book a free walkthrough of Bunker and learn how our customers save 20% of their annual expense with deep financial visibility.

                    Top Uses of Executive Management Dashboard for Efficiency
                    Top Uses of Executive Management Dashboard for Efficiency
                    Boost efficiency with executive management dashboards. Discover top examples, key benefits, and real-time...
                    5 Excel Functions Must Know for Data Analysis
                    5 Excel Functions Must Know for Data Analysis
                    Master Excel functions for data analysis! Automate with IF, compare with VLOOKUP, clean with TRIM. Enhance...
                    Scan the code